Medical images are an important part of the modern diagnostic process of many diseases. The low q... more Medical images are an important part of the modern diagnostic process of many diseases. The low quality of images is one of the reasons for hypo- or hyper-diagnosis as a result of incorrect deciphering. The proposed paper presents an extended version of our method for image quality enhancement based on the creation of a model of pseudo lighting. The method uses a single digital medical image to create a set of images by simulation different patient exposure conditions. This set of images is used to create our pseudo luminance model. In the final stage, the model is used to create a medical image with enhanced quality without medical artifacts.

Medical images are an important part of the diagnostic process. In many cases the accuracy of dia... more Medical images are an important part of the diagnostic process. In many cases the accuracy of diagnosis depends on the quality of the image. The investigation and development of new medical image processing methods and systems has received great attention over the last two decades. This is due to its wide range of applications in computerassisted methods and computer-aided methods. The proposed paper presents a new image enhancement method for X-ray images. The method uses an HDR-image creation as a technique to increase the image dynamic range. This allows after mapping an HDR-image to an LDR-image (low dynamic range image) to get a better distribution of the intensity over all pixels in the image. The result is enhancing brightness, contrast and/or sharpness of images without the appearance of visible medical artefacts.

Medical images are an important part of the diagnostic process. In many cases the accuracy of dia... more Medical images are an important part of the diagnostic process. In many cases the accuracy of diagnosis depends on the quality of the image. Therefore, the image quality improvement is an essential part of medical imaging techniques. Now the quality enhancement process is divided into two parts: pre-processing, whose task is to optimize the image quality in the process of its creation by digital devices and apparata, and post-processing, whose task is increasing the readability and intelligibility of images on the physician’s computer display. The proposed paper offers a new postprocessing method for X-ray image quality enhancement using the theory of High Dynamic Range images (HDR-images). Since one could not get real images with different exposures, four techniques to simulate various levels of image exposures for HDR-image creation are proposed and analysed in the presented paper.
